WAVELABS, the German developer of LED-based solar simulators, has showcased its expanded product portfolio for module characterization at Intersolar Europe in Munich. Alongside the SINUS-3000 PRO and SINUS-3000 ADVANCED, the Leipzig-based company is presenting the SINUS-430 ADVANCED mini-module tester for the first time. According to the company, the SINUS-430 ADVANCED specializes in characterizing solar cells and mini-modules made with thin-film and perovskite technology. Key features include a customizable spectrum with tunable LEDs, a world-class light engine exceeding class A+A+A+, and automated spectrum calibration. The SINUS-3000 ADVANCED is suited for multi-junction technology research, with the SINUS-3000 PRO nominated for "The smarter E AWARD 2024" in the "Photovoltaics" category.
